Applied Scientist Ii, Vertical Search Relevance

Amazon Amazon · Big Tech · IN, KA, Bengaluru · Machine Learning Science

This role focuses on building and deploying machine learning models for Amazon's Product Search, specifically developing new ranking features and techniques. The scientist will be responsible for the full development cycle, from design and implementation to A/B testing and production deployment, aiming to improve search relevance and customer experience at scale.
